What are the Benefits of Using an Above-Ground Swimming Pool Dome?

An above-ground pool dome offers a multitude of advantages, transforming your swimming experience and protecting your investment:

  • Extended Swimming Season: This is arguably the biggest draw. By shielding your pool from the elements, a dome allows you to swim well into the fall and even throughout the winter months in milder climates.

  • Protection from Debris: Leaves, branches, and other debris are kept out, reducing the time and effort spent on cleaning and maintaining your pool. This translates to cleaner water and less chemical usage.

  • Temperature Regulation: While not a perfect insulator, a dome helps maintain a warmer water temperature, especially beneficial in cooler climates. You'll use less energy heating your pool and extend comfortable swimming times.

  • Safety: Domes provide a barrier, preventing accidental falls into the pool, particularly beneficial for families with young children or pets. They also offer some protection from harsh weather conditions.

What are the Different Types of Above-Ground Pool Domes?

Above-ground pool domes come in various styles, each with its own set of features and price points:

  • Dome-Shaped Covers: These are the most common type, often made from durable PVC or polycarbonate panels. They offer a good balance of protection and affordability.

  • A-Frame Structures: These provide more headroom and often feature a roll-up door or retractable sides for easier access. They are generally more expensive than dome-shaped covers.

  • Custom-Designed Domes: These are tailored to the specific dimensions of your pool and offer maximum customization options. However, they're typically the most expensive option.

  • Inflatable Domes: These are lighter and easier to set up and take down compared to rigid structures. However, they usually offer less protection against harsh weather conditions.

How Much Does an Above-Ground Swimming Pool Dome Cost?

The cost of an above-ground pool dome varies greatly depending on size, material, and features. Expect to pay anywhere from a few hundred dollars for a simple cover to several thousand dollars for a large, custom-designed structure. Factors influencing the price include:

  • Size of the pool: Larger pools naturally require larger domes, increasing the cost.
  • Material: High-quality materials like polycarbonate are more expensive than PVC.
  • Features: Added features like doors, vents, and automated opening systems increase the overall price.

How Do I Choose the Right Above-Ground Pool Dome?

Selecting the appropriate dome involves careful consideration of several factors:

  • Pool Size and Shape: Measure your pool accurately to ensure a proper fit. Some domes are designed for specific pool shapes and sizes.
  • Budget: Set a realistic budget before you begin your search.
  • Climate: Consider your local weather conditions. If you experience heavy snowfall, you'll need a dome robust enough to withstand the load.
  • Ease of Installation: Assess your DIY skills and consider the ease of installation for each type of dome.

What are the Maintenance Requirements for an Above-Ground Pool Dome?

Maintaining your pool dome is relatively straightforward. Regular cleaning is crucial to ensure optimal performance and longevity. This typically involves:

  • Cleaning the Cover: Regularly wipe down the dome's surface to remove dirt, debris, and leaves.
  • Checking for Damage: Inspect the dome regularly for any signs of damage, such as cracks or tears.
  • Proper Ventilation: Ensure proper ventilation to prevent moisture build-up inside the dome.

Can I Use My Above Ground Pool Dome Year-Round?

While many domes can withstand winter conditions, the suitability depends on the dome's design and the severity of your local winter. Heavy snow loads can pose a risk to some structures. Always consult the manufacturer's guidelines and consider supplemental snow removal if necessary.
